Humanitarian Outcomes is a research and policy consulting team focused on the humanitarian aid sector. Its clients are primarily humanitarian organizations and donor governments. Based on the collected text, its core work includes independent research, commissioned studies, project research, and evaluations, with analysis centered on the institutional, financial, and operational mechanisms of the international humanitarian system. The team members are described as former aid practitioners and policymakers with experience in applied research in the humanitarian field. Its research scope covers not only institutions, funding, and operational mechanisms, but also the political context behind the formation of aid policy, with the goal of producing practical, evidence-based solutions.
